'Oppenheimer' Star Cillian Murphy Highlights Importance of Levity in Serious Roles

Praises co-star Emily Blunt's humor on set, as the film receives multiple award nominations and contributes to the 'Barbenheimer' phenomenon.

  • Cillian Murphy, the lead actor in Christopher Nolan's 'Oppenheimer', has revealed the importance of levity on set, particularly when filming serious roles.
  • Murphy praised his co-star Emily Blunt, who played Oppenheimer's wife, Kitty, for her humor and their close friendship on set.
  • Murphy described the filming process as 'not glamorous', with the cast staying in motels and everyone being treated equitably.
  • 'Oppenheimer' has received significant praise and numerous award nominations, including acting nominations for both Murphy and Blunt.
  • The film was part of the 'Barbenheimer' phenomenon, releasing in theaters on the same weekend as Greta Gerwig's 'Barbie'.
